5 out of 5 stars The Why of Wood Oils   January 30, 2007
David Ross (Rochester, NY USA)
54 out of 54 found this review helpful

Wood and bamboo oils are simply food grade mineral oils. You should use a wood oil in your kitchen instead of vegetable oil because mineral oil does not break down or become rancid. Wood oil gives sheen and water and stain resistance to wood items such as butcher block, cutting boards, pizza peels and wooden salad bowls. You can use wood oil to darken and restore the appearance of faded wooden knife handles or dried out wood cutting boards. This is a must have for any kitchen with wood items. If you buy any sort of wood gift this is a thoughtfull add on which will help your gift to both maintain its beauty and last longer. This product appears to be offered at a best price on Amazon and is eligible for free super saver shipping and as a 4 for 3 item. Add it to your next order.

Joyce Chen Bamboo Wood Oil, 8 Ounces is an effectively identical product priced $.05 less at $3.95 for 8 oz (but not available as a 4 for 3 offer).

I actually use mineral oil laxative on my wood kitchen items ($2 for 16 oz. at many drug stores) which is the same thing. Clearly the laxative bottle is less than aesthetically pleasing and is embarassing to leave around the kitchen. My wife keeps hiding the bottle in fact. But No it won't have a laxative effect if you use it on your cutting boards or knife handles.
